Synthesis of 5-membered heterocyclic systems by the pummerer reaction

Diego Gamba-Sanchez, Juan Rueda-Espinosa

and

Andres Gomez-Angel

University of Los Andes, Colombia

T

he Pummerer reaction has been studied for many years as a powerful methot to form C-Nu bonds, its aplications in total

synthesis of natural products has been recently reviewed showing its grate potential. We recently publised a newmethod to obtain

oxaxolines by Pummerer chemistry, and the goal of the current study is to extend the scope of this methodology to the synthesis of

other heterocylcic systems. The results include approaches to pyrroles, ozaxoles, thiazoles and the application of the methodology to

the total synthesis of siphonazole and muscoride A.
